Why your sign is not certain on this date
Here is the thing nobody explains clearly. Your star sign is decided by where the Sun was on the day you were born. For most of the year that is simple, because the Sun spends about a month in each sign. The tricky part is the changeover days, when the Sun moves from one sign into the next. April 19 is one of those days.
The Sun crosses from Aries into Taurus around April 19 to 20 each year. But it does not happen at the same minute every year. The exact moment drifts by a few hours from one year to the next, and it depends on your time zone too. So a baby born in the morning on April 19 in one year might be Aries, while a baby born that same evening in a different year might already be Taurus.
That is why a birthday near midnight, or in a different part of the world, matters so much on this date. A few hours can put your Sun on either side of the line. It is the same reason two friends who share a birthday on April 19 can honestly have different star signs. Neither of them is confused. They were simply born on opposite sides of the changeover.

Famous people born on April 19
A few well-known people share your birthday. It is a fun footnote, not a personality verdict, and it does not mean you will share their lives.
- Kate Hudson, American actress who won a Golden Globe for Almost Famous.
- Maria Sharapova, Russian former world number one tennis player and five-time Grand Slam champion.
- Hayden Christensen, Canadian actor who played Anakin Skywalker in the Star Wars prequels.
- Tim Curry, English actor and singer who originated Dr. Frank-N-Furter in The Rocky Horror Picture Show.
- James Franco, American actor and filmmaker, Oscar-nominated for 127 Hours.
- Ashley Judd, American actress and activist.

What is the Aries-Taurus cusp?
The cusp is just the changeover point where one sign ends and the next begins. The Aries-Taurus cusp is the line the Sun crosses around April 19 to 20. People say they are born on the cusp when their birthday sits right next to that line, which means they could be either sign depending on the exact year and time. It is not a third sign. You are still either Aries or Taurus.
Does my birth time change my zodiac sign?
On most days, no. But on a changeover day like April 19, it can. The Sun moves into Taurus at a specific hour, and that hour shifts slightly from year to year. If you were born in the morning you may be Aries while someone born that same evening is Taurus. That is why your exact birth time, and even your time zone, can decide your sign on a cusp date.
